THE PYE TEAM

CHarLIe MUrPHyCo-founder and CEO

Charlie Murphy is internationally recognised for his ground-breaking work, using the arts to bring depth, relevance and effectiveness to educational programmes for both adults and young people. An acclaimed facilitator and presenter, Charlie has worked with organisations, schools and businesses globally. In 2006 he was awarded an Ashoka Fellowship in recognition of his accomplishments as a social entrepreneur and innovator. He is co-author with Peggy Taylor of Catch the Fire: An Art-Full Guide to Unleashing the Creative Power of Youth, Adults, and Communities

PeGGy tayLOrCo-founder and director of Training

GWyN WaNSBrOUGHManaging director

Peggy Taylor is an accomplished writer, musician and creative development specialist. she has a Masters of Education In Creative Arts and learning and has designed and led international programs for up to 3,000 participants. Over the past 18 years she has trained several thousand business people, educators, and leaders in methods for enhancing personal and group creativity. she is co-author of Catch the Fire and of Chop Wood, Carry Water: A Guide to Spiritual Fulfilment in Everyday Life, which has sold over 250,000 copies.

Gwyn Wansbrough leads the strategic and organisational development at PYE. she has a Masters in International Affairs from Columbia University, New York and over 15 years’ experience working with international organisations, private foundations and social enterprise starts-ups. Gwyn provides managerial support to PYE Corporate Trainings.

OUR APPROACH

In a world where the pace of change is rapid, organisations need to adapt quickly. We provide your employees with the tools and strategies to become more dynamic.

Our unique arts-based training programmes enable participants to access their innate creativity to approach projects in a more imaginative way. Using a variety of methods including improvisation, music, art and movement, we create a safe environment which welcomes the imagination, helps people spot new possibilities, communicate with each other more effectively, and work the muscles needed for innovation. It encourages the kind of creative confidence that will help your business make its mark. Employees are be more engaged, motivated and productive as a result.

THE PYE sTORY

PYE Corporate Training is a wholly-owned commercial arm of PYE Global, a charity and training organisation that empowers young people around the world through our creative teaching methods. This has equipped them with the social and emotional skills to make them more effective leaders, team-players and problem solvers and successfully engage with a fast-changing world.

Profits from PYE Corporate Trainings are distributed to PYE Global to improve the lives of a million young people globally.
